Arthritis is inflammation in the joints. There are two main types of arthritis, os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is. Osteoarthritis is the most common type of arthritis. It affects one out of every eight people between the ages of 18 and 79. Osteoarthritisis developed when you cartilage is warn out and bones start to rub against each other. Rheumatoid arthritis is the second most popular type of arthritis, effecting more than three million Americans. This is a symmetric disease usually affecting the same joints on the other side of the body. Rheumatoid arthritis causes inflammation in the joints, it also may affect the heart, lungs and eyes of some patients and can cause an overall feeling of sickness and fatigue as well as weight loss and fever.
